Struct RepositoryApi 

Source
pub struct RepositoryApi {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

Repository API for deployment-independent repository operations

Implementations§

Source§

impl RepositoryApi

Source

pub fn new(nap_home: &Path) -> Result<Self>

Create a new repository API

Source

pub async fn initialize_provider_selection(&mut self) -> Result<ProviderType>

Initialize provider selection

Source

pub async fn ensure_provider_ready(&self) -> Result<()>

Ensure the active provider is ready

Source

pub async fn create_repository( &self, repo_id: &str, workspace_id: Option<&str>, ) -> Result<RepositoryHandle>

Create a new repository

Source

pub async fn open_repository(&self, repo_id: &str) -> Result<RepositoryHandle>

Open an existing repository

Source

pub async fn publish( &self, repo_handle: &RepositoryHandle, message: &str, ) -> Result<String>

Publish changes (semantic operation)

Source

pub async fn history( &self, repo_handle: &RepositoryHandle, limit: usize, ) -> Result<Vec<CommitInfo>>

Get repository history

Source

pub async fn create_branch( &self, repo_handle: &RepositoryHandle, branch_name: &str, ) -> Result<()>

Create a branch

Source

pub async fn switch_branch( &self, repo_handle: &RepositoryHandle, branch_name: &str, ) -> Result<()>

Switch to a branch

Source

pub async fn list_branches( &self, repo_handle: &RepositoryHandle, ) -> Result<Vec<String>>

List branches

Source

pub async fn sync(&self, repo_handle: &RepositoryHandle) -> Result<()>

Synchronize repository (for cloud/remote providers)

Source

pub async fn delete_repository( &self, repo_handle: &RepositoryHandle, ) -> Result<()>

Delete a repository

Source

pub fn active_provider(&self) -> Option<&Arc<dyn Provider>>

Get the active provider, if any.

Source

pub fn provider_manager_mut(&mut self) -> &mut ProviderManager

Get mutable access to the provider manager (for fallback, etc.).

Source

pub fn provider_manager(&self) -> &ProviderManager

Get the provider manager (read-only).

Source

pub async fn provider_status(&self) -> Result<ProviderStatus>

Get provider status
